Output 44f6103dadc4dbd30e723804a8f284b94de934f0ae680190186a225334fe8a35:0

value
999854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bcc5ad4b6463a3a1cbf4a007e540163e5610200 OP_EQUAL
address
3ESCf2eQzm488vnbfrCENSLFyfEPf9ADxP
transaction
44f6103dadc4dbd30e723804a8f284b94de934f0ae680190186a225334fe8a35
spent
true